This is an interesting question and difficult to answer. Waste disposal is a municipal matter in Germany and the USA.

The amount of garbage in the US is likely to be higher than in Germany, as this pays more attention to waste prevention. However, the garbage is separated here. There are blue, yellow and black tons. There is also a ton for organic waste in many places. So the garbage collection comes for a total emptying of all tons 3 or 4 times. In the USA, however, there is often only one ton for everything.

The distances of the blanks should be comparable. So garbage collection in Germany will come much more often than in the USA.
